Machine Operator

As a Machine Operator, you’ll be responsible for producing high-quality fabrics by operating advanced textile printing equipment.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Operate and monitor printing machines, including digital and screen-printing equipment.
  • Prepare equipment by loading materials and adjusting settings for each project.
  • Perform quality checks on printed fabrics to ensure accuracy in color, alignment, and design.
  • Conduct routine maintenance to ensure optimal machine performance and minimize downtime.
  • Follow safety protocols and maintain a clean, organized workspace.
